Output 334034153932a484d72bd59466c60b54260d115b00c509c245072c181434fb48:0

value
3764070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feb91a19c56e5c4670415579c370f684f51686f OP_EQUAL
address
2NCCc4c3bLnaQpofwvivhafioRdSLYUJ9K2
transaction
334034153932a484d72bd59466c60b54260d115b00c509c245072c181434fb48